2013-09-16Based on the discussion at:Sergio Durigan Junior2-0/+40
<https://sourceware.org/ml/gdb-patches/2013-09/msg00301.html> <https://sourceware.org/ml/gdb-patches/2013-09/msg00383.html> This patch adds a new convenience function called $_isvoid, whose only purpose is to check whether an expression is void or not. This became necessary because the new convenience variable $_exitsignal (not yet approved) has a mutual exclusive behavior with $_exitcode, i.e., when one is "defined" (i.e., non-void), the other is cleared (i.e., becomes void). Doug wanted a way to identify which variable to use, and checking for voidness is the obvious solution. It is worth mentioning that my first attempt, after a conversation with Doug, was to actually implement a new $_isdefined() convenience function. I would do that (for convenience variables) by calling lookup_only_internalvar. However, I found a few problems: - Whenever I called $_isdefined ($variable), $variable became defined (with a void value), and $_isdefined always returned true. - Then, I tried to implement $_isdefined ("variable"), and do the "$" + "variable" inside GDB, thus making it impossible for GDB to create the convenience variable. However, it was hard to extract the string without having to mess with values and their idiossincrasies. Therefore, I decided to abandon this attempt (specially because I didn't want to spend too much time struggling with it). Anyway, after talking to Doug again we decided that it would be easier to implement $_isvoid, and this will probably help in cases like <http://stackoverflow.com/questions/3744554/testing-if-a-gdb-convenience-variable-is-defined>. 2013-08-07use language of the main symbolTom Tromey1-3/+4
With "dwz -m", "main" appears in both the PU and the importing CU when running anon-struct.exp. However, the PU does not have a file name. So, find_main_filename returns the empty string, making deduce_language_from_filename return language_unknown. This patch fixes this problem by changing gdb to use the ordinary symbol-lookup functions to find "main"'s symbol. Then, it examines the symbol's language. I think this is cleaner than the current approach. For one thing it avoids trying to guess the language based on the source file name, instead deferring to the presumably more reliable debuginfo. Another possible fix would have been to change how the file name is found via the "qf" methods. However, I think the approach given is preferable for the reason outlined above. This required a minor test suite change, as now a symtab is expanded during the search for "main". 2013-08-02fix PR symtab/15719Tom Tromey2-0/+10
This patch fixes PR symtab/15719. The bug is that "watch -location" crashes on a certain expression. The problem is that fetch_subexp_value is catching an exception. For ordinary watchpoints this is ok; but for location watchpoints, it is better for the exception to propagate. Built and regtested on x86-64 Fedora 18. New test case included. 2013-07-26GDB kills itself instead of interrupting inferiorPedro Alves2-0/+101
When GDB is run with IO redirected to a pipe, the 'interrupt' command causes it to kill its own process group instead of the inferior's. The problem manifests itself in async mode, native debugging: $ cat | gdb <file> (gdb) set target-async on (gdb) run & (gdb) interrupt A debugging session is active. Inferior 1 [process 20584] will be killed. Quit anyway? (y or n) [answered Y; input not from terminal] In this case, GDB tells that its stdin isn't a tty and doesn't save the inferior's process group in inflow.c:terminal_init_inferior_with_pgrp. The 'interrupt' command tries to 'kill' the inferior's process group in `inf-ptrace.c:inf_ptrace_stop`, but since that wasn't saved in the first place, GDB kills process group 0, meaning, its own process group. When GDB is used from a frontend, that means killing its own process group including the frontend and possibly the X session. This was originally seen with SublimeGDB: https://github.com/quarnster/SublimeGDB/issues/29. The patch makes GDB save the inferior pgid regardless of having a terminal, as pgid is used not only to reset foreground process group, but also to interrupt the inferior process. It also adds a regression test. Luckily, we can emulate not having a terminal with "set interactive-mode off", avoiding the need of special magic to spawn gdb with a pipe. 2013-06-18Fix PR cli/15603Tom Tromey2-0/+71
This fixes PR cli/15603. The bug here is that when a software watchpoint is being used, gdb will stop responding to C-c. This is a regression caused by the "catch signal" patch. The problem is that software watchpoints always end up on the bpstat list. However, this makes bpstat_explains_signal return BPSTAT_SIGNAL_HIDE, causing infrun to think that the signal is not a "random signal". The fix is to change bpstat_explains_signal to handle this better. I chose to do it in a "clean API" way, by passing the signal value to bpstat_explains_signal and then adding an explains_signal method for watchpoints, which handles the specifics. 2013-06-07Remove superfluous semicolons from testsuite throughout.Pedro Alves43-249/+249
A few months ago semicolons after "return" were removed throughout the testsuite. However, as I pointed out in review, they're unnecessary not just after "return", but pretty much after any tcl command. ';' is the command separator, and you only need it if there's another command on the same line afterwards.
